Responsibilities:

  • Conduct pre-trip and post trip inspections of your assigned vehicle as required.
  • Use established routes and designated stops.
  • Conduct emergency evacuation drills as required.
  • Instruct passenger riders regarding safety.
  • Drive defensively under varying traffic conditions and inclement weather.
  • Drive with safety of passengers as first priority.
  • Establish favorable working relationships with other drivers, maintenance personnel, passengers, clients, and other involved persons.
  • Drivers shall achieve self-improvement by attending training sessions, annual in-service and workshops conducted by Trinity Transportation and/or other approved agencies.

Body Mechanics of Motor Coach Driver:

We follow all recommended Covid-19 safety measures as recommended by the CDC to keep our employees safe. Drivers are required through their employment to perform various tasks. These physical tasks require varying degrees of lifting, pulling, and bending, and carrying of heavy objects.

Some examples of these are:

  • Opening and closing a large vehicle hood and lifting the hood up to perform pre-trip requirements of the engine.
  • Opening and closing of vehicle entrance and emergency doors.
  • Bending, pushing, and pulling to load and unload a wheelchair (with or without a passenger) onto a lift platform by exerting a maximum of 40 lb. of push/pull pressure.
  • Bending, supporting, and otherwise physically helping passengers into and out of a motor coach or other company vehicle.
  • Carrying and lifting into and from the vehicle personal articles and luggage of various weights and sizes.
  • Bending and stretching for the cleaning and securement of equipment in the interior of the vehicle.
  • Bend, stretch, pull, and drag all persons, equipment, luggage, or other types of articles that would be of varying sizes and weight out of emergency exits on demand.
